Enhancing Pest and Disease Management Skills for Farmers and Extension Agents in Ethiopia, Lebanon, Morocco, and Tunisia
During the 2023/2024 cropping season, training and field days was given to farmers, development agents and Office of agriculture experts in four countries (Ethiopia, Lebanon, Morocco, and Tunisia) to improve their knowledge and skill gaps on managing new and emerging pests and diseases before and af...
